LAHORE, May 30: President of the Pakistan Rugby Union Fawzi Khawaja has alleged that a fake Indian rugby team was currently on Pakistan tour for a three-Test series. “Our Pakistan Rugby Union is the sole body affiliated with the International Rugby Board and we have no knowledge on whose invitation the Indians are in Pakistan,” Khawaja said.

“We have also contacted the Rugby Football Union of India President Pramod Khanna asking him to explain the status of the Indian team which is currently in Pakistan,” he added.

In reply, the Indian rugby authorities said: “This news has come as a surprise to us. It may please be noted that the Indian Rugby Football Union is the sole governing body for the game of rugby-football in India and it did not send any team to Pakistan.”

Fawzi also said an Iranian team would visit Pakistan in July to hone their skills for international competitions, adding the Iranian referees and coaches would also come to Pakistan to get training.
